Isotec Gallarate tames Allianz Geas and makes the first semi-final 46 to 41

This continues to claim victims Isotec Gallarate who suffers for 3 quarters, 34-34 in the 30th minute, loses Ridolfi due to injury, she suffers from leg cramps, but remains firmly at the top of this series. Geas who shows off some of his youth gems such as Ramon, who has a basketball past in Gallarate and Triarico, Sartori and Ciaravolo, who with their talent have kept the players busy.

The match starts with a small Geas advantage 2-4 at 8:07, but already in the middle of the quarter the draw is achieved first with Salzillo then the advantage 8-6 at 4:30 with Schieppati MVP of the evening, with 20 points, 12 rebounds and 5 blocks. Palmieri’s subsequent bomb to make it 13-6 gives Isotec an illusion, because first Sartori then Ramon scores from 3 and it reaches 17-12 at the end of the quarter. The return to the field is purely tactical for the 2 teams, zone defenses and targeted marking are shown, the score is affected: 17-14 at 7:22. Many missed shots and Gallarate’s first basket at 6:30, 19-14 and right in this period Ridolfi gets upset, a bad blow for coach Crugnola.

For Geas Leto fights well near the basket, 24-22 1:29, and takes the lead at 28-21 at the end of the quarter. A quick look in a grandstand with many spectators and today we say goodbye to Cíntia Silva dos Santos, WNBA player and Brazilian national team player as well as coach of the Isotec youth teams. The game restarts, Schieppati and Salzillo score and with a bomb from Connelli the score is equal 28-28 to 5:00. Ramon scores 31-28 at 4:25, another stalemate and the quarter ends at 34-34. Everything needs to be done again for Salzillo and his teammates. The story gets complicated with Palmieri’s exit due to leg cramps at 38-34 at 7:41, experience mixed with youthful verve makes Isotec fly at 40-36 at 5:14. Another bomb from Ramon at 4:24 for the 42-39 keeps the guests hooked, 42-41 in the last minute with 4 free throws scored by the returning and glacial Palmieri closing the accounts of this match with the score of 46-41Now Isotec will focus on the recovery of the injured Fontanel and Ridolfi while waiting for the second match which will be held on Saturday 25th at 6pm at Allianz Geas in Sesto San Giovanni.

Isotec Gallarate – Allianz Geas Sesto 46-41 (17-12, 21-28, 34-34)
Gallarate: Schieppati 20, Salzillo 6, Ridolfi 2, Mometti, Stroppa 2, Merlo, Speroni, Castiglioni, Connelli 7, Palmieri 9, Biedermann, Zappa. All. Crugnola.
